TITAN micropiles transfer tension, compression and cyclic fluctuating and reversed loads to loadbearing soil strata according to DIN EN 14199.
TITAN micropiles can carry tension loads without prestressing and are suitable for temporary and permanent applications (100+ years). Monitoring is unnecessary.
TITAN micropiles are installed to anchor sheet piling, retaining walls or excavation shoring, e.g. for
TITAN micropiles can be used as self-drilling reinforcing elements for nailing to DIN EN 14490. The hollow steel bars are installed with drilling and flushing fluid and subsequently grouted with a cement suspension in a dynamic process. These create a monolithic composite element together with the surrounding soil and thus function as a ground improvement measure.
The TITAN system ensures permanent corrosion protection and is approved for applications lasting 100+ years.
The TITAN system is ideal for all kinds of temporary and permanent stabilisation solutions in tunnelling and mining projects.
Irrespective of the ground conditions and the particular application, TITAN micropiles are always installed using the same method.

The ribbed steel tube made from fine-grain structural steel functions as sacrificial drilling rod, injection tube and reinforcing bar. The low number of components guarantees effective working and flexible adaptation to site and ground conditions.

Including corrosion protection! TITAN micropiles are self-drilling components subsequently grouted in a dynamic process. The body of grout therefore forms a mechanical interlock with the surrounding soil. The cement grout cover guarantees permanent corrosion protection and that the loads are transferred to the subsoil. Any cracks in the body of grout remain < 0.1 mm (crack width limitation).
